Transaction fe768fd3248c95f386a90a2c6e4e5eb940226a000d78fad6669a938a753e8ea5
1 Input
1 Output
-
fe768fd3248c95f386a90a2c6e4e5eb940226a000d78fad6669a938a753e8ea5:0
- value
- 928113
- script pubkey
- OP_0 OP_PUSHBYTES_20 6e81c6be95f150ca79b0e13240035e236cf7606f
- address
- bc1qd6qud05479gv57dsuyeyqq67ydk0wcr0jq66j3